I have the boxers and honestly don't love them. You need to follow the sizing chart very carefully as I think they run at least one size small compared to other US brands. I initially ordered XL and they were way small (I wear XL in every other brand), and then reordered XXL. They fit better but I still get just nasty waist band rolling on them. They just don't work for me. I have them in the rotation and will wear them until I use them up, but won't be ordering anymore.
